Higden Bay
"World's Smallest Fireboat"
9'0" in length, 4'8" beam, 20" draft.
5 hp Briggs & Stratton outboard motor.

Higden Bay
"World's Smallest Fireboat"
12 gpm pump @ 60 psi.

These photos were submitted by Peter Friess
in Hamburg, Germany.
He sent these two photos of an "American" style
fireboat model he is building. Interestingly, he has named
his craft the "John S. Damrell" with a home port of Boston.
If you do some research, you will find that Damrell was
the Boston Fire Chief at the time of the Great fire of 1872
and had a distinguished career and public service to the city.

HOUSTON, TX

Former Houston Fireboat Capt.
Crotty.
Decommissioned and sold.
The Port of Houston Marine
Fire Department operates three boats from four stations.
The J.S. Bracewell is a May 1983 68' LOA x 20' beam
with (2) 2000 gpm pumps and top speed 20 knots.
The Bracewell covers the Houston ship channel from the turning basin to Magellen
refinery.
The Capt. W.L. Farnsworth covers from the Magellen refinery to Exxon Baytown. It
is 80' long
with a 22' beam commissioned in March 1974 as 130 tons. It has (2) 3000 gpm
pumps.
The Howard Tellspen is a 1983 twin to the Bracewell and covers from the Exxon
Baytown to Bayport.
The fourth station has an engine and utility truck for Haz Mat responses located
at Bayport.
(photos and info from Mike Stallings)
